Bobi Wine starts new online TV after Ghetto TV was hacked and deleted

National Unity Platform President Kyagulanyi Robert Ssentamu alias Bobi Wine has  started a new online Tv channel called Ghetto Media after his popular Ghetto TV was hacked for the second time and this time round deleted.

Bobi Wine says his online channels Ghetto Tv’s facebook page was hacked again and deleted last night.

According to Bobi Wine’s post this morning, he has started a new online TV Channel and named it Ghetto Media.

“Last night, one of our online channels Ghetto Tv’s facebook page was hacked again and deleted. However, we have set up a new page in the names of Ghetto Media. Please follow the link below, like and share the new page to keep up with live updates from our campaign trail,” posted Bobi Wine.

Bobi Wine also asked his supporters to immediately like and subscribe to the new channel. He added that Ghetto  Media is  the official online broadcaster of all People Power activities.

This is not the first Ghetto TV has been hacked by unknown people.
